Planet: Tocan
Table of Contents [hide]

Mostly a water world. The only landmass on Tocan consists of a series of small islands scattered about its ocean. It is the most populated planet in the system, drawing on the attraction of the large oceans as an up and coming holiday and gambling planet with an endless variety of water sports available. The three cities of Andolini, Brolio, and Aprile are situated on the northernmost island. Each with its own idealistic coastlines and interconnected by a series of holorails. Tocan provides a cold climate for most humanoid species wishing to spend their vacations under the splendor of the sun without suffering the heat while viewing the ancient ruins, discussing the long-forgotten race, and constantly speculating on various aspects of the planet's history.

Tocan provides safety and security to some while others are known to simply disappear. The great casinos rival the ancient pyramids found elsewhere in the system and the gambling tables are said to be some of the richest ones around. The two forest islands found in the southern ocean are homes to some of the most unique creatures in the galaxy from the tree-dwelling beasts whos claws carry within them a paralysis poison utilized by the soldiers of the Black Sun, to slithering reptiles of which the meat is known as a rare delicacy. The wildlife seen on the two islands are as diverse in nature as they are in temperament.

The snowfields on the southernmost island complete Tocan. From snow to forest, and rocks to oceans, Tocan has all the bases covered as long as you do not mind the seedier and more lawless sections of galactic society.
